Deck Railing Replacement in Redmond, WA
Deck railing replacement services involve removing and installing new railings to enhance safety, functionality, and aesthetic appeal of outdoor decks. These projects typically cover replacing aged, damaged, or outdated railings with modern materials such as wood, composite, metal, or cable systems. Property owners often seek this service when their existing railings show signs of wear, rot, rust, or structural instability, or when they want to update the look of their outdoor space to improve curb appeal and meet current safety standards.
Before requesting deck railing replacement, homeowners should consider the type of materials that best suit their needs, maintenance preferences, and style preferences. It’s also helpful to understand any local building codes or regulations that may influence railing height, spacing, or design choices. Clarifying the scope of the project-such as whether partial or full replacement is needed-can ensure the process aligns with property goals. Proper planning and understanding of these factors can contribute to a successful and lasting upgrade of the deck’s safety and appearance.

Deck Railing Replacement Questions
What are common signs that deck railing needs replacement? Visible rot, looseness, or damage to the railing components indicate the need for replacement to ensure safety and stability.
Can existing deck railings be upgraded instead of replaced? Upgrading may be possible if the current structure is sound, but significant damage often requires full replacement for safety and aesthetics.
What materials are typically used for deck railing replacement? Common options include wood, composite, aluminum, and cable systems, chosen based on style preferences and maintenance needs.
What should property owners consider before replacing deck railings? Consider the compatibility with existing deck structure, local building codes, and the desired appearance for the space.
